Petrie determined to keep captaincy

Scotland back-row forward Jon Petrie has vowed to make his mark for Glasgow Warriors to maintain the international captaincy for the autumn test series.

The 28-year-old was named Scotland skipper for the summer wins against the Barbarians and Romania by interim head coach Frank Hadden in the absence of Gordon Bulloch, who was in New Zealand with the Lions.

SRU chairman Allan Munro has vowed to appoint a permanent national coach before the visit of New Zealand, Argentina and Samoa to Murrayfield in November.
